Description

2,5-Difluoro-4-Iodopyridine is a high-value halogenated pyridine derivative, serving as a versatile and critical building block in advanced organic synthesis. Its unique structure, featuring both fluorine and iodine substituents, makes it an essential intermediate for constructing complex molecules with tailored electronic and steric properties. This compound is primarily utilized by researchers and process chemists in the pharmaceutical and agrochemical industries for the development of new active ingredients and functional materials.

Application

  • Pharmaceutical Intermediate: Key building block for synthesizing active pharmaceutical ingredients (APIs), particularly in the development of fluorinated drug candidates.
  • Agrochemical Synthesis: Used in the research and production of novel herbicides, fungicides, and insecticides where the difluoro-iodopyridine scaffold imparts desired biological activity.
  • Material Science Precursor: Serves as a monomer or functionalization agent in the creation of specialty polymers, liquid crystals, and electronic materials.
  • Cross-Coupling Reactions: The iodine atom is an excellent handle for metal-catalyzed cross-coupling reactions (e.g., Suzuki, Stille, Sonogashira) to introduce complex aryl/alkynyl groups.
  • Fluorine Chemistry Research: A valuable substrate for studying nucleophilic aromatic substitution and further functionalization of fluorinated heterocycles.
  • Ligand and Catalyst Development: Used to synthesize novel nitrogen-containing ligands for catalysis and coordination chemistry.

Basic Information

Item Detail
Product Name 2,5-Difluoro-4-Iodopyridine
CAS No. 1017793-20-2
Molecular Formula C5H2F2IN
Molecular Weight 256.98 g/mol
Synonyms 4-Iodo-2,5-difluoropyridine; 2,5-Difluoro-4-iodopyridine; 4-Iodo-2,5-difluoropyridine; Pyridine, 4-iodo-2,5-difluoro-; 1017793-20-2; 2,5-Difluoropyridin-4-yl iodide; 4-Iodo-2,5-difluoro-pyridine

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). Keep away from heat and incompatible materials. Due to its light-sensitive nature, prolonged exposure to light should be avoided.
